Understanding Voice Bot Meaning: What Are They and How Do They Work?
Voice bots, also referred to as voice assistants or conversational AI, are innovative technology that allows users to interact with digital systems through spoken commands. These intelligent systems utilize natural language processing (NLP) and machine learning algorithms to understand user requests and deliver relevant replies. Voice bots can be integrated into a variety of platforms, including smartphones, smart speakers, and websites.
- They permit hands-free interactions, making them ideal for tasks such as setting reminders, playing music, or controlling smart home devices.
- Additionally, voice bots offer a more natural and intuitive user experience compared to traditional text-based interfaces.
- The function of a voice bot involves several key steps: speech recognition, NLP, dialogue management, and text-to-speech synthesis.
Speech recognition technology converts spoken copyright into digital data, which is then processed by robot voice changer NLP algorithms to determine the user's intent and gather relevant information.
Driven by this understanding, the dialogue management system constructs an appropriate response, which is finally produced into audible speech using text-to-speech synthesis.
Start Your Journey With Building Your Own Voice Bot: A Step-by-Step Guide
Developing your own voice bot can appear challenging, but with the right tools and guidance, it's more achievable than you might think. This comprehensive step-by-step guide will walk you through the process of creating a functional voice bot, from concept to deployment.
First, pinpoint the purpose of your voice bot. What tasks do you want it to perform? Who is your target audience? Answering these questions will help you structure the bot's functionality and personality. Next, choose a suitable voice recognition engine and platform. Popular options include Google Cloud Speech-to-Text, Amazon Transcribe, and Microsoft Azure Cognitive Services.
Once you have your tools in place, it's time to start building the bot's dialogue flow. Craft conversational scripts that guide users through interactions with the bot. Don't forget to include error handling and fallback mechanisms to ensure a smooth user experience. Finally, test your voice bot thoroughly before deploying it to the world. Gather feedback from individuals and iterate on your design to improve its performance and accuracy.
